Improving skill development in the trades with Aaron Boland of Expert Plumbing and Drains at CMPX 2024. He tells us about helping his employees with retirement, planning out profit-share RSP contributions, and dealing with uneducated trades performing poor installs. We also discuss the fail rates in trades schools, first come first serve education, and why we need more money to go into keeping people in the trades on this episode of The Construction Life Podcast.
